We are currently accepting applications for the position of Supply Education Assistant. The TCDSB maintains a roster of temporary/casual staff for assignment to cover employee absences. Supply staff are assigned from a pool on an as-needed basis.
The primary function of an Education Assistant is to provide assistance to students in the areas of spiritual, education, social, behavioural and physical needs. The position will often require-heavy lifting. Special programs encountered in the classroom include:
